Seva is a sanskrit word that can be loosely translated to mean “selfless service”. Seva usually takes the form of volunteer work at an ashram or within a religious or aid organization. Some yoga institutes, ashram or centers may offer Seva programs, whereby students can receive room and board and access to programs and facilities in exchange for volunteer duties.
